    The aluminum spool is designed for braided line. The graphite spool is for mono or flouro and is designed to keep the weight down. The gear ratio is 5.5:1 which is a little higher than most other baitfeeder reels. This makes it a bit faster on retrieve and increases the inches per turn. I plan on buying one soon!

      I honestly don't know the longevity of the reel, but I would expect it to have a long life with proper care. I can say I have had it for about four months and have used it a lot both in fresh and saltwater and it has performed flawlessly. I believe the longevity has a lot has to do with the care of the reel. I always rinse my reels with fresh water after being in saltwater and I take them apart and clean them at least once per year. I can honestly say that I have had very few reels fail over the years. I even still have my very first bait caster from 1984 an Abu Garcia 5000. I have replaced worn out parts in the 5000 such as the drag washers . the worm gear and brakes but it still works well. One thing about the Spinfisher is its a completely sealed reel if I remember correctly, which is a nice feature if you are going to be using it in extreme salt conditions where it could get dunked frequently.

      I personally like the 3000 size reel for inshore. I have used it in the surf and bay catching reds, specs, drum, bluefish, lady fish, and whiting with great results. I use 20lb power pro braid with a 20 or 25lb fluorocarbon leader. I would not go larger than a 4000 for inshore. The 3000 size reel is very close to the size of a 4000 size Okuma and quite a bit smaller than a 4000 Lews Inshore.
